The town of Lancaster OH is famous as the birthplace of David Graf, best known as Sgt. Eugene Tackleberry in the Police Academy series. Lancaster is also famous for … glassware, and their best-known creative rebel was Fran Taylor. From 1939 to 1962, Taylor ran GayFad Studios, and 60+ years after her business closed, partners Jason and David Annecy have revived the brand, opened a store, and held Bottoms Up, a wildly successful midcentury barware show this past summer. USModernist was there, interviewing the Annecys, artist Josh Agle aka Shag, and the barware lady Amy Chastek.
